Aker Yards Oy has commissioned SWECO to provide engineering services for Genesis, the largest luxury cruiser in the world. Genesis is being constructed at Aker Yards shipyard in Turku, Finland, and will be completed in 2009. For SWECO, the total value of the Genesis contract is nearly EUR 1.5 million.

SWECO Marine, a member of the SWECO PIC group in Finland, will provide finite element analysis of hull structures and engineering of machinery systems for separator, air condition compressor and fresh water generation spaces. The company will also provide detailed hull engineering of demanding structures beneath the outdoor sports activity areas.

“We are very pleased with this engineering contract, as it will expand our involvement in engineering of large cruise vessels, and further strengthen SWECO’s position in Finland,” says Matti Mattila, Vice President and Head of Marine Technology Division of SWECO PIC.

The engineering work has already started and will occupy up to 40 engineers from SWECO Marine and its network in Finland and abroad.

Ordered by Royal Caribbean Cruises, Genesis will be the largest luxury cruiser in the world with space for 5,400 passengers and a value of approximately EUR 900 million.

SWECO PIC provides industrial customers with consulting, design, engineering and project management services for plant investments, product development and production.
